How to Successfully Sell a Pool Company or HVAC Company

 Deciding to sell a pool company or HVAC company is a major decision that requires careful planning and strategic execution. Whether you’re ready to retire, seeking new opportunities, or aiming to capitalize on your business’s value, understanding the nuances of each industry can help ensure a successful sale.

Sell Pool Company: Essential Steps

When preparing to sell pool company, it’s important to focus on several key factors to attract potential buyers and achieve the best sale price. Begin by ensuring that your financial records are accurate and comprehensive. Buyers will scrutinize your profit margins, revenue, and overall financial health. Detailed and up-to-date financial statements will help illustrate the value of your pool company.

Next, emphasize the strengths of your pool company. Highlight a strong, loyal client base and any long-term maintenance contracts you have. Buyers often look for businesses with recurring revenue streams, so showcasing these can make your pool company more attractive. Additionally, ensure that your operational aspects, including employee management and equipment maintenance, are well-organized and documented. This not only demonstrates the efficiency of your business but also reassures buyers about its reliability.

Sell HVAC Company: Key Considerations

Sell HVAC company involves similar principles, but tailored to the specific needs of the heating, ventilation, and air conditioning industry. Start by preparing detailed financial records that reflect your company's profitability and operational efficiency. Buyers will seek evidence of consistent revenue, healthy profit margins, and effective cost management, making accurate financial documentation crucial.

For HVAC companies, it’s essential to highlight your business’s reputation and industry certifications. Showcase long-term service contracts and established relationships with suppliers and clients. These factors can significantly enhance the value of your HVAC company. Additionally, maintain a well-kept fleet of service vehicles and up-to-date equipment. This demonstrates the operational efficiency of your business and adds to its appeal.

General Tips for Both Sales

Regardless of whether you’re selling a pool company or an HVAC company, working with a business broker who specializes in your industry can provide significant advantages. Brokers offer expertise in marketing your business, negotiating deals, and managing the complexities of the sales process. Their industry-specific knowledge can help you attract serious buyers and achieve a successful sale.

In conclusion, successfully selling a pool company or HVAC company involves thorough preparation and strategic planning. By presenting detailed financial records, highlighting key strengths, and ensuring smooth operations, you can make your business more attractive to potential buyers. With the right approach and support, you can achieve a successful sale and transition to your next venture with confidence.
